    Munroe Hill

    Munroe Hill in Lexington combines historic mansions and modern homes near the town center. The area has highly rated schools, extensive conservation lands, and the J.W. Hayden Recreation Centre. Boston is a 30-minute drive away.

    Countryside

    Countryside in Lexington has diverse homes, scenic parks like Whipple Hill and Joyce Miller's Meadow, and highly rated schools. The neighborhood offers ample outdoor recreation opportunities and a close-knit community.

    East Lexington

    East Lexington in Lexington boasts top-rated schools and green spaces like Arlington's Great Meadows. Colonial and Cape Cod homes line quiet streets. Located 13 miles from Boston, it offers easy access via Route 2.
